Problem with SPww2 3.0 upgrade
Hi, today I have downloaded both the SPMBT and SPww2 upgrades. No problem with the SPMBT upgrade, but when I try to upgrade the SPww2 nothing happens. The installer program says that the upgrade is OK, but when I launch the game I find the 2.5 version. I tried many times, but nothing happened.

Re: Problem with SPww2 3.0 upgrade
BOTH installers are set up to extract the new files to the default program locations we set the original games up in and have been tested by a dozen different people before it was uploaded. If you put your copy of the game in any other location and didn't point the new installer at it then it will be extracting the new files into a place your game isn't.
The WW2v3 installer put's the new files in .. C:\Program Files\Shrapnel Games\The Camo Workshop\WinSPWW2 If you didn't change that then that's where you'll find the patch files An alternate explanation is you clicked on and DL'd the 2.5 upgrade instead of the 3.0 Don |

Re: Problem with SPww2 3.0 upgrade
Double check the shortcut you commonly use to start the game. You may have set up a second installation of the game and forgotten about it ( we've seen that happen more than once ) The next step would be to go right to C:\Program Files\Shrapnel Games\The Camo workshop\WinSPWW2 after installing the patch and clicking on the WinSPWW2.exe and see what version appears when the game starts.
A last resort solution would be to extract the patch to a "TEST" folder then manually copy all the files to the main game but I suspect you may have more than one installation of the game. Don |
